JOB SUMMARY:
The position requires collaborating with administrators to plan and create master schedules that best suit the needs of the students in the building.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ES:
- Schedule students and assign teachers.
- Build balanced class sizes, making sure class size capacity is not exceeded.
- Build rosters so classes include a balance ratio of students with special needs, and English learners.
- Include Encore subjects and Enrichment blocks daily.
- Complete the master schedule
- Required in-person training on July 6.
